Turin, 20 Sept. (LaPresse) – United Russia, Vladimir Putin’s party, has secured 49.4 per cent of the vote in the State Duma elections. This is according to exit poll results released by the Vciom polling organisation, as reported by Ria Novosti. When the polling stations closed, voter turnout exceeded 56 per cent. According to exit poll data released by another polling organisation, Insomar, United Russia secured 52.80 per cent of the vote.
